Vegan Savory Stuffed Pumpkin

Transform your autumn table with this Vegan Savory Stuffed Pumpkin, a stunning centerpiece that’s as delicious as it is festive. This recipe starts with a tender roasted sugar pumpkin, hollowed and filled with a hearty, flavor-packed stuffing made from sautéed vegetables, nutty brown rice, protein-rich chickpeas, and a touch of earthy herbs like thyme and sage. Wilted spinach adds a pop of color, while a golden breadcrumb topping provides the perfect crispy finish. With its warming combination of spices, wholesome ingredients, and show-stopping presentation, this dish is ideal for vegan holiday feasts or cozy weeknight dinners. Prep Time:30 mins
Cook Time:75 mins
Total Time:105 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 1 whole small sugar pumpkin
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 medium onion, diced
  • 3 cloves gar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 medium carrot, diced
  • 1 stalk celery stalk, diced
  • 1 medium red bell pepper, diced
  • 2 cups brown rice, cooked
  • 1 cup chickpeas, cooked
  • 2 cups spinach, roughly chopped
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 teaspoon dried sage
  • 1 teaspoon sea sal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per
  • 0.5 cup vegetable broth
  • 0.5 cup breadcrumbs

Directions

Step 1

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).

Step 2

Cut the top off the pumpkin and scoop out the seeds and strings. Rub the inside of the pumpkin with 1 tablespoon of olive oil and a pinch of salt.

Step 3

Place the pumpkin on a baking sheet and roast for about 30 minutes or until just tender.

Step 4

In a large skillet, heat the remaining 2 tablespoons of olive oil over medium heat.

Step 5

Add the diced onion and sauté until translucent, about 5 minutes.

Step 6

Add the minced garlic, carrot, celery, and red bell pepper. Cook for another 5 minutes until vegetables soften.

Step 7

Stir in the cooked brown rice, chickpeas, and chopped spinach. Cook for 2 more minutes until the spinach wilts.

Step 8

Add the dried thyme, dried sage, sea salt, and black pepper. Mix well to combine the flavors.

Step 9

Pour in the vegetable broth and stir through, allowing the mixture to heat for another 3 minutes.

Step 10

Remove the roasted pumpkin from the oven and fill it with the prepared stuffing.

Step 11

Sprinkle the top with breadcrumbs to create a crust.

Step 12

Return the stuffed pumpkin to the oven and bake for an additional 30 minutes, or until the breadcrumbs are golden and crispy.

Step 13

Let it cool slightly before slicing into servings and enjoy your Vegan Savory Stuffed Pumpkin.
